小程序是一種輕量級的應用程序,不僅(jin) 功能強大,而且具有使用方便、加載速度快等優(you) 勢。隨著智能手機的普及,越來越多的人開始關(guan) 注和使用小程序。因此,小程序軟件開發成為(wei) 了當前熱門的領域之一。本文將介紹小程序軟件開發的步驟和技術要點,希望對初學者和開發者有所幫助。
一、小程序開發的步驟
1.確定需求:在進行任何軟件開發之前,首先需要明確自己的開發需求。了解用戶的需求,明確開發的目標和範圍,為(wei) 後續的開發工作提供指導。
2.設計架構:根據需求,確定小程序的功能模塊和界麵。設計良好的架構可以提高開發效率和代碼的可維護性。
3.編碼實現:根據設計的架構和界麵,開始進行編碼實現。在編碼過程中,需要注意代碼的規範性和可讀性,合理使用注釋,減少錯誤和調試時間。
4.測試調試:進行測試和調試是軟件開發過程中必不可少的一步。通過嚴(yan) 格的測試,可以發現並解決(jue) 潛在的問題和bug,確保軟件的質量和穩定性。
5.發布上線:經過測試和調試,確認沒有問題後,就可以將小程序發布上線。在發布前,需要進行必要的優(you) 化和安全性檢查,確保用戶體(ti) 驗和數據安全。
二、小程序開發的技術要點
1.前端開發技術:小程序的前端開發主要使用HTML、CSS和JavaScript等技術。熟悉並掌握這些技術,能夠更好地實現小程序的界麵和交互效果。
2.後端開發技術:小程序的後端開發主要使用服務器端的編程語言,如Java、Python、PHP等。同時,還需要熟悉數據庫的使用和接口的設計,能夠處理小程序的請求和數據存取。
3.界麵設計:小程序的界麵設計需要考慮用戶的使用習(xi) 慣和體(ti) 驗,力求簡潔、直觀、美觀。合理使用顏色、布局和圖標等元素,提高用戶的視覺感受。
4.性能優(you) 化:小程序的性能優(you) 化是一個(ge) 關(guan) 鍵的技術要點。通過減少HTTP請求、壓縮文件大小、使用緩存等方式來提高小程序的加載速度和響應速度。
5.安全防護:對於(yu) 小程序中涉及到用戶數據的處理,需要加強安全防護。采用合適的數據加密和身份驗證機製,確保用戶的數據安全。
6.數據分析:通過對小程序的數據進行收集和分析,可以為(wei) 後續的產(chan) 品優(you) 化提供參考。因此,熟悉數據分析技術和工具也是一項重要的技術要點。
小程序軟件開發包括確定需求、設計架構、編碼實現、測試調試和發布上線等步驟,同時需要掌握前端和後端開發技術,注重界麵設計、性能優(you) 化和安全防護。隻有全麵掌握這些步驟和技術要點,才能開發出高質量、穩定性強的小程序軟件,滿足用戶的需求。